accomptn. 1. account账目。 △2H.IV.1.1.167:“And summed theaccompt of chance before you said. / ‘Let us makehead.’”在你说“让我们把军队召集起来吧”之前,你已经把一切可能性的总账都合计过了。 △H.VIII.3.2.211 (210):“’Tis(= It is) the accompt / Of all that world of wealth Ihave drawn together/For mine own ends;”这是我为了我自己的目的而聚集起来的全部巨额财富的账目。 cast accompt: i.e. do arithmetic or calculations.reckon accounts算数,计算,算账。 △2H.VI.4.2.96(85): “The clerk of Chartham. He can write andread,and cast accompt.”查赞姆村的文书。他能写能读,还会算账。 2. reckoning清算。 △Mac. 5. 1. 40 (37):“What needwe fear who knows it,when none can call our powerto accompt ?” i. e. when none can call our power toaccount. 我们何必怕谁会知道这件事,既然没有人敢对我们的权威加以清算? 3. numbering,figure计算,数字。 △Oth. 1. 3. 5: “a justaccompt”,确切的数目。 4. ❶account,reckoning,sum total计算,结账,总数。 ❷narrative. story讲述,故事。 △H. V. 1. Prol. 17: “Andlet us. ciphers to this great accompt,“i. e. let us pooractors and playwright. noughts or zeros compared tothis great sum of King Henry’s glory (or this greatstory of King Henry’s career),所以就让我们这些与这个伟大故事相比不过是微不足道的人… |
